Nicole Post
Born on the Dutch coast in 1968, with the salty sea air and the sound of waves as the background music of my childhood. My father passed on his love for nature, culture, and creativity at an early age. A precious gift that would shape my life. As a child, I saw the world through forms, images, scents, and colors. To me, everything had the potential to become more beautiful, and I felt a quiet calling to bring beauty to life.
Since the end of 2024, I’ve been living in the beautiful Lecrín Valley in Granada. A new beginning where I’ve reconnected with silence, nature, and light.
In 1990, I started at the Dutch Art Academy, faculty of Fine Arts and Design, where I graduated as a Graphic Designer and drawing and painting teacher. During my studies, I discovered my love for life drawing, an honest, direct form of expression that deeply moved me and made me feel free.
From 1997 onwards, I worked as an independent Graphic Designer/Art Director within my own design agencies. Together with fellow creatives, I designed a wide range of spatial, graphic, and multimedia projects. From government communications to exhibition concepts, from museum branding to campaigns for non-profit organizations and multinationals. Conceptual thinking and translating ideas into visuals were my strengths. But deep inside, a longing began to grow for more personal, intuitive creation.

My Work
My artworks are tender, intuitive explorations of the female nude. I prefer to work with natural materials and layered techniques: Indian ink, graphite, charcoal, old book pages, and gold leaf. On paper, wood, or canvas. Each material tells its own story.
Gold leaf plays a special role in my work. It is a time-consuming craft, but the process is meditative and healing. To me, gold symbolizes the inner light we all carry, the divine within us. My inspiration comes from life drawing sessions, classical nudes through the ages, and the present day. Every body, female or male, has its own story, shape, proportion, and beauty. That fascinates me.
